Abstract

Объектом изобретения является способ регенерации отработанного кислотного катализатора, применяемого для алкилирования углеводородов, включающий обработку реагентом жидкой фазы в присутствии катализатора, содержащего по меньшей мере один металл из групп VIII Периодической системы, нанесенный на устойчивый к воздействию кислоты носитель, с использованием водорода в качестве реагента, причем в качестве жидкой фазы обработке подвергают масло, образующееся в качестве побочного продукта во время процесса алкилирования.
